Student Perspective…
Angel Learning is a tool that
• Creates a virtual classroom for each of your classes to– Download course documents including lectures,
PowerPoint slides, syllabus, video and audio clips– Take quizzes, self review exercises, and surveys
and obtain results right away – Check grades, calendar, and classroom related e-
mail– Submit assignments– Communicate with classmates and instructor
through e-mail, instant messaging, and white boards
